Ozzie's Story
Ozzie was born on April 4, 2014, when LuskinOIC’s creative staff looked toward a red dragon on our playground for inspiration on a fresh look and feel. Ozzie would be our new mascot, a reminder of playfulness and joy.
The talented Dan Maden created sketches that would eventually become the red dragon friend we all know and love today.
